K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
Regulatory Compliance & Governance
• Oversee day-to-day compliance across all business activities, covering MiFID II, AML/CFT
legislation, CSSF circulars, DORA, and relevant EU regulations.
• Own the development, maintenance, and continuous improvement of internal policies,
procedures, and the compliance monitoring programme.
• Support the implementation of a governance structure aligned with the three lines of
defense model.
• Provide practical regulatory guidance to management on new initiatives, product
development, and operational changes.
AML/CFT & Financial Crime Prevention
• Lead the AML/CFT framework, including institutional and client risk assessments,
onboarding controls, ongoing monitoring, and suspicious activity reporting.
• Work closely with digital onboarding and RegTech functions to ensure effective controls
without compromising the client experience.
Regulatory Interface
• Serve as a key point of contact with the CSSF on supervisory matters, licence conditions,
and regulatory reporting.
• Prepare and coordinate regulatory submissions, respond to supervisory queries, and help
maintain a constructive and transparent relationship with the regulator.
Operational Resilience & ICT Governance
• Work alongside Risk and IT on DORA-related implementation, ICT risk governance, incident
reporting, and oversight of outsourced service providers.
Advisory & Culture
• Act as a trusted advisor to senior management and the Board on regulatory developments,
emerging risks, and compliance strategy.
• Help set the tone from the top by embedding a strong compliance culture across the
organisation from inception.
Job requirements
Essential
• Approximately ten (10) to twelve (12) years of relevant compliance experience within
Luxembourg-regulated financial institutions.
• Direct, hands-on exposure to the CSSF supervisory environment, including active
interaction with the regulator.
• Proven track record of managing regulatory expectations and navigating supervisory
processes.
• Strong working knowledge of MiFID II, AML/CFT requirements, and the regulatory
framework applicable to investment firms.
• Eligible, based on qualifications and experience, for CSSF approval as Responsable du
Contrôle (RC) and MLRO.
• Fluent English, written and spoken.
Desirable
• Experience in fintech, digital wealth management, or technology-enabled investment
platforms.
• Familiarity with Sharia-compliant investment products or Islamic finance principles.
• Working proficiency in French.
